Legal Battles and Activism in the Fossil Fuel Industry

This chapter explores the legal challenges faced by fossil fuel companies in Australia, with a focus on the Barossa gas project and activist-led lawsuits. It highlights the shift in environmental advocacy towards holding corporations accountable for misleading climate claims amid a rise in global climate litigation.
